SENIOR citizens from Portishead and the surrounding villages put their glad rags on for an annual supper at the town’s Somerset Hall.

More than 100 diners aged 65 to 101 attended the event, which was the result of a year’s hard work and planning by volunteers, with support from the Portishead police team.

The evening included a three-course meal, speeches and entertainment by Portishead Community Choir and Portishead Ceilidh Club.

Senior resident Margaret Marshall of Orchard Close said: “I think I speak for lots of people when I say we had a marvellous time and would like to thank the organisers and helpers for all their hard work.

“Some of the older people live alone and can become quite isolated, this is an event they can look forward to, where they can meet people and enjoy some company.”
